Can you highlight any specific growth areas within the ecosystem that have experienced a significant increase in demand?

The $200 billion cybersecurity market is segmented into various sectors, with secure networking accounting for approximately $68 billion, security operations at roughly $48 billion, and secure access service edge (SASE) amounting to around $21 billion. These three areas represent significant growth opportunities for both partners and businesses alike. What are the key components of your revenue stream, and how much do services contribute to it?

Services play a significant role in our revenue stream, contributing approximately $930 million. Our service offerings encompass a range of components, including device feeds, threat analytics, and professional services. These services are delivered to customers as part of our comprehensive service package. Additionally, we provide advanced services like NPS to further enhance our service portfolio.

We deploy our systems in a manner that enables automated response to potential threats such as ransomware. By analysing the characteristics of ransomware and large data exfiltration, our systems can identify suspicious activities and take proactive measures to mitigate them. For instance, if a machine shows signs of ransomware behaviour, our systems can automatically terminate the connection associated with it. This automation streamlines the response process, enhancing the overall security posture.

To clarify, with genAI, can playbooks be automated and generated dynamically? With a more generic approach, could different templates be delivered using this concept?

The modelling and workflow processes are automated to streamline operations. However, the ultimate decision-making authority regarding policy application remains with human analysts. While automation handles tasks such as forensic analysis and identifying patterns of threats like ransomware, the decision to implement a specific policy or patch is made by the security operations centre (SOC) analyst. This approach maintains human oversight while automating routine tasks, ensuring that critical decisions are made with human judgement and expertise.

Has there been a significant increase in demand from customers for GenAI products in security?

The focus lies primarily on streamlining tasks related to monitoring, logging, and forensic analysis within cybersecurity operations. The aim is to automate routine tasks typically handled by level one and level two analysts, thus freeing up their time for more critical decision-making. However, the final decision-making authority regarding actions like applying patches or implementing security measures remains with higher-level analysts, such as those at level three. This ensures that human expertise and judgement are still integral to the security operations process, especially when it comes to determining the appropriate response to identified threats or vulnerabilities.

The Security Operations Centre (SOC) serves as an ideal environment for the implementation of AI solutions due to the influx of diverse data feeds. AI technology excels in normalising this data efficiently, a task that can be cumbersome for human analysts. With AI in place, the SOC can effectively prioritise alerts from various sources such as email, DNS, and endpoints, enabling analysts to focus their attention on investigating the most critical alerts promptly. This streamlined approach enhances operational efficiency within the SOC, ensuring that resources are allocated effectively to address potential threats and vulnerabilities in a timely manner.
